The creative breath

The first snow has started falling here in Stockholm. A lot of it.

It’s like winter is making up for lost time. Like it’s been breathing in, and now it’s breathing it all out.

I feel it’s very much the same with creativity. It’s not a continuous exhalation. It comes in waves.

Breathing in, breathing out...

I find myself forgetting this time and again. I fool myself into believing it should be a steady flow, just pouring out all the time.

Then, when I’m in a period of inhalation, I start thinking something must be wrong. I was in this flow of creation, and suddenly it’s not there.

“Maybe I’m not a blogger after all. At least not anymore. Maybe it’s time for a change”.

And then, after a couple of days, weeks, or even months, it’s back. The outward movement. The creative exhalation.

Recharged, reborn, and released.

Breathing in, breathing out...
